Gamesworkshop recently released a new play style for Warhammer 40,000 called Boarding Actions.
This comes off the back of recent Kill Team releases on the Gallowdark with the new Boarding Actions using the same scenery. GW have bundled several sprues together that previously came in Into the Dark to give exactly the amount needed to play a bigger game.
Boarding Actions differs from regular 40K with a few rules, but mainly list building is reduced to exclude Vehicles, Monsters, flyers etc. Basically, anything big that is normally seen on a battlefield but rarely seen inside the confines of a Space Hulk and its winding corridors.
